This software is useful for estimating heat exchanger size and induction system requirements. You can model compressors, heat exchangers, sources, sinks, etc.

http://www.qrg.northwestern.edu/projects/NSF/cyclepad/cyclepad.htm

I made an example Air to Water intercooler in series with an Air to Air intercooler. In this example, the A2W uses engine coolant to lower the charge temperature before an A2A intercooler. You can't model non linear elements such as solenoid valves, waste gates, etc., but this is great for sizing purposes and selecting components to meet you maximum steady state conditions (worst case).
